Folding Treadmills

With the emergence of folding treadmills home exercisers can stay on track with their cardio routine even if it's too cold or rainy outside. These space-saving fitness machines are ideal for those living in apartments or Treadmill At Home anyone who has limited space to store their equipment. They are less expensive, but they have a smaller running area and less weight capacity than non-folding machines. In addition, they may be less stable when using them at high speeds or for long distances.

Despite their limitations the folding treadmills have caught the interest of many exercisers. They enable people living in cramped spaces to remain active without consuming a lot of space at home. This is a major benefit for those who have to manage their work and personal commitments.

The folding treadmills make exercising accessible to a broader range of people. As they're easier to use and less expensive than traditional treadmills, they can be used by anyone wanting to improve their fitness without having to pay for gym membership costs. They're inexpensive and easy to use and allow people to exercise at their own pace.

When choosing a treadmill for your home, you should take into consideration the weight of the treadmill and the amount storage space you have available. Most treadmills that fold are small and can be put in cabinets or under the bed. You should also consider measuring your floor area to find the treadmill that will fit comfortably. When choosing a treadmill, take into consideration the size of the deck, treadmill for Home Use motor, and running belt wheels. You must be able to sustain an efficient workout with the least stress on your joints.

Treadmills equipped with Heart Rate Monitors

Anyone who wants to take their fitness to the next level should invest in a treadmill equipped with a heart rate monitor. These sensors allow users to keep track of their desired heart rate, which helps them train within the safest and most efficient zone. They're also great for HIIT training where it's important to be aware of your cardio zones.

Hand grip sensors are a common type of heart monitor found in treadmills. They are available in many models and at different prices. This technology collects data from the palm and fingers to provide an precise and reliable reading. It is compatible with heart rate monitoring programs.

Some of the top running machines also offer the option to automatically adjust your speed and incline according to your heart rate, allowing you to focus solely on your exercise without having to think about what you're doing. This feature is great for those who are bored or frustrated while working out on a treadmill.

Some treadmills have workout programs that allow you to alter the intensity of your workout. These programs are designed to mimic the landscape and varying terrain of different places to keep you interested and motivated to complete your workout.

The best treadmills will usually come with a full information display on the console or screen that shows your workout data in real-time. This includes your distance, speed, calories burned and more. A few treadmills that are less expensive will have simple LED screens, while more expensive ones will feature large colour touchscreens.

It's worth checking how many pre-installed workout programs that the treadmill you're considering comes with before making a decision. These programs may also help you reach your goals, such as losing weight or achieving a specific running time. Some of them may also include additional features, like tablet holders or screen mirroring capabilities that you may not find in the treadmill, but will enhance your experience.

Treadmills that come with iFit

A treadmill is a great way to stay fit, whether you want to lose weight, tone-up, or maintain your fitness level. You can use treadmills at any time, without having to risk getting wet or cold. You can also use them to do different types of exercises in addition to running or walking including yoga, bodyweight training, and even HIIT.

One of the more popular features available on a treadmill is iFit, which lets you take your workouts to the next level by connecting with tablets or smartphones and streamlining your workout. With iFit, you'll be able to find fitness instructors, run routes, and other training programs that you can follow along with. Certain of these programs will be more difficult than others. You can also use iFit as a heart rate monitor to track your progress.

When selecting a treadmill equipped with iFit, keep in mind the features that are most important to you. You may want to choose one with an expansive screen to aid in reading the instructions. It is also possible to look for a treadmill with adjustable displays. This allows you to place your smartphone or tablet near the machine in an ideal viewing angle.

Another crucial thing to think about is the setting of the maximum speed and incline. This will determine how much you can work on the treadmill, and it's important to have a machine that is able to support your training intensity. Verify that the treadmill can take your weight and is cushioned enough to allow you to walk or run comfortably.

In the end, you should select the treadmill that comes with parts, a frame, and labor warranty. A good treadmill will have all three of these warranties, while a budget-friendly treadmill may only offer the frame warranty.

Treadmills equipped with Bluetooth

A treadmill can be a real blessing for anyone who is serious about their fitness. A treadmill can keep you on track regardless of whether you're a fan of 12-3-30, an interval runner or simply want to improve your fitness and health.

A good treadmill can save you a fortune in membership fees at your local gym as you can exercise in the at the comfort of your home and at your own pace. This makes it an ideal purchase for those with hectic lifestyles who are trying to meet their fitness goals.

The best treadmills include many features that make your workout more enjoyable. They include a variety of workout programmes, contact heart-rate monitoring, and Bluetooth support for wireless headsets that allows you to listen to podcasts or music while you run. They also offer a variety of surfaces for running, ranging from soft and cushioned to harder and bouncy, depending on your preferences.

You can also utilize interactive workout apps that allow you to follow along. These apps will keep you interested and motivated while you work out. They can also be used to monitor your progress over time. For example there are a variety of running trackers and competition apps such as Zwift and RunSocial which can provide an entirely new dimension your treadmill running and challenge you in a variety of ways.

Alongside a host of useful features, best treadmills also offer a safe and secure operation. The majority of models have a safety key you can attach to your clothing. This will prevent the treadmill for sale from working when you lose grip on the belt.
